Rubio Expresses Support for Stand Your Ground


July 19th, 2013 | WMFE - U.S. Senator Marco Rubio says he supports Florida's "stand your ground" law. The Florida Republican talked with reporters Friday about the law that's been in the national spotlight during the George Zimmerman case.

Rubio said self-defense is a constitutional right.

"Every law is open for review, but I think we should be reminded that every American has a right to self-defense."

Rubio described "stand your ground" as a state issue, not a federal issue. And he criticized U.S. Attorney General Eric Holder for denouncing the Florida law, which is a model for similar measures in more than 20 states.

He said Florida legislators can review the law during their next session but added they shouldn't let a single case interfere with a fundamental right.

Attorneys in Zimmerman's trial did not argue Stand Your Ground explicitly, but it was included in the jury instructions. Zimmerman was found not guilty of second-degree murder and manslaughter for shooting Trayvon Martin.

He says he shot the unarmed teenager in self-defense.
